Ancient Roots: The Birth of the Katana

The roots of the katana extend deep into Japan's medieval history. Emerging during the Kamakura period (1185–1333), the katana evolved from its predecessor, the tachi, to better suit the changing nature of warfare. Swordsmiths refined their techniques, introducing innovations such as differential hardening to enhance the blade's sharpness and resilience.

 

The Samurai Connection: Katana as a Symbol of Honor

Central to the katana's origin is its association with the samurai class. The samurai, bound by the code of Bushido, considered the katana not just a weapon but an extension of their spirit. Crafted with precision and imbued with symbolism, the katana became a reflection of the samurai's dedication to duty, honor, and discipline.

 

Cultural Symbolism: Beyond the Battlefield

As Japan transitioned from periods of warfare to relative peace, the katana transcended its role on the battlefield. It became a cultural symbol, representing the noble virtues of the samurai. The act of gifting a katana became a gesture of trust and respect, signifying a deep bond between individuals.
